Based on lectures that the authors presented at several international conferences, the notions and concepts introduced in this interdisciplinary book can be applied to any situation where wavelets and their variants are used. Most of the applications of wavelet analysis and Walsh analysis can be tried for newly constructed wavelets. Given its breadth of coverage, the book offers a valuable resource for theoreticians and those applying mathematics in diverse areas. It is especially intended for graduate students of mathematics and engineering andresearchers interested in applied analysis.

"The monograph is well written and the main concepts are clearly explained and presented. The contents are a comprehensive collection of results published during the last decades. The material is accessible to advanced undergraduate and graduate students with a good background in functional and Fourier analysis. For researchers, the volume is attractive for the broad and detailed presentation of the subject." (Peter R. Massopust, Mathematical Reviews, November, 2019)"This book has an extensive bibliography of nearly 200 items and will be a valuable reference source. Since most chapters have exercises it could also be used as a textbook in an advanced graduate course. This work is noteworthy for its thoroughness, clarity, and historical perspective." (Richard A. Zalik, zbMath 1418.42002, 2019)

PAMMY MANCHANDA is a senior professor of mathematics at Guru Nanak Dev University, Amritsar, India. She has attended and delivered talks and chaired sessions at reputed academic conferences and workshops across the world, including ICIAM (1999-2015) and ICM since 2002. She was invited twice to the Industrial Mathematics Group of Professor Helmut Neunzert, Kaiserslautern University, Germany, and visited the International Centre for Theoretical Physics (a UNESCO institution) at Trieste, Italy, many times to carry out her research activities. She was the joint secretary of the Indian Society of Industrial and Applied Mathematics (ISIAM) from 1999 until 2016 and after that, she is the secretary of the society. She has been actively engaged in organizing international conferences by the society. She is the managing editor of the Indian Journal of Industrial and Applied Mathematics (by ISIAM) and a member of the editorial board of the Springer's book series, Industrial and Applied Mathematics . With a research interest in functional analysis and applications (financial and meteorological data) and wavelet theory, Prof.Manchanda has published 54 research papers in several international journals of repute, edited 3 proceedings of international conferences of ISIAM and co-authored 3 books.
ABUL HASAN SIDDIQI is a distinguished scientist and professor emeritus at the School of Basic Sciences and Research at Sharda University, Greater Noida, India. He was also a visiting consultant at the International Centre for Theoretical Physics (ICTP), Trieste, Italy; Sultan Qaboos University, Muscat, Oman; MIMOS, Kuala Lumpur, Malaysia; and professor at several reputed universities including Aligarh Muslim University (Aligarh, India) and King Fahd University of Petroleum & Minerals (Dhahran, Saudi Arabia). He has a long association with ICTP (a UNESCO institution) in several capacities: short-time visitor, long-duration visitor, regular associate, guests of the director and senior associate. He was awarded the German Academic Exchange Fellowship thrice to carry out mathematical research in Germany. He has published more than 100 research papers jointly with his research collaborators, 5 books and edited proceedings of 9 international conferences, as well as supervised 29 PhD scholars. He is the founder secretary and the elected president of the Indian Society of Industrial and Applied Mathematics (ISIAM), which celebrated its silver jubilee year in January 2016. He is the editor-in-chief of Indian Journal of Industrial and Applied Mathematics (published by ISIAM) and the Springer's book series, Industrial and Applied Mathematics .
